Jackie Truty commented on Aimee A. Domash's blog post The Resin Trials...
"Art Clay World uSA has its own UV resin. It cures in 30 seconds-1 minute. It's great for layering and bubbles can be eliminated immediately by touching with a lighter or torch flame. The final surface coat I would use Lisa Pavelka's…"

Metal Clay World Conference at Hilton Indian Lakes Resort

July 10, 2011 to July 16, 2011
The third, biennial gathering of Metal Clay Artists and enthusiasts in Bloomingdale, IL. Offering 8 pre-conference workshops, 21 Conference presenters, Mystery Bag Contest, judging for the North American Design Competition, Keynote address by Michael David Sturlin, Vendor room, open studio and more.

NEW: Treasures from Taiwan - a crafthaus online exhibition...

Treasures from Taiwan - a crafthaus online exhibition shows contemporary metal art and jewelry from 11 Taiwanese contemporary emerging artists. Treasures from Taiwan will be highlighted on Crafthaus as an online exhibition from May 8 to June 7, 2013.

Curator: Heng Lee

Hot Rocks and Heavy Metal: A celebration of jewelry design in NYC at Diamond Dealer's Club

May 21, 2013 from 7pm to 9pm
Consumers, designers and jewelers from all over the world flock to 47th Street -the “Diamond District”- to find stone dealers, casting houses, raw materials, and inspiration. Join the New York City Economic Development Corporation, the 47th Street BID and CJ Recht for Hot Rocks and Heavy Metal, an evening of presentations and cocktails at the Diamond Dealer’s Club, an institution at the heart of the City’s jewelry industry.
